Nancy L. Griffith

November 29, 1944 — April 23, 2014

NILES - Nancy L. Griffith, 69, died at 2:15 pm on Wednesday April 23, 2014 at the St. Joseph Health Center following an extended illness with breast cancer. She was born in Logansport, Pennsylvania on November 29, 1944 the daughter of Walter E. and Bertha Elizabeth (Allen) Giron Sr. A 1963 graduate of Mineral Ridge High School, she retired in 2004 after working several years as a clerk at the Family Dollar Stores. For many years she was a Girl Scout Leader. She enjoyed crocheting, knitting, making crafts, camping, fishing and her two dogs and cat. Most of all, she loved and cherished the time spent with her grandchildren. Nancy is survived by a daughter, Janet Lee (Chris) Kniseley of Warren; son, James L. Griffith Jr. and Christine Humphrey of Youngstown; step-daughter, Terri Lee of Georgia; long time companion, William "Bill" Higley with who she made her home; ten grandchildren; six great grandchildren; sister, Mary Skelton of Niles; two brothers, William (Debra) Giron of Newton Falls, George (Helen) Giron of Girard; her former husband, James L. Griffith Sr. of Bristolville. She was preceded in death by her parents; brother, Walter Giron Jr. and sister, Dorothy Davis. The funeral will be Sunday, April 27, 2014 at 3:00 pm at the Holeton-Yuhasz Funeral Home where family and friends may call two hours prior to the service. Pastor Ray Blasko of the Bolindale Christian Church will officiate. Burial will be in Crown Hill Cemetery.
